Pennyroyal Center Madisonville Clinic is a mental health clinic in Madisonville, KY. It is located at 200 Clinic Drive, Madisonville, KY 42431. Pennyroyal Center Madisonville Clinic offers outpatient treatment and telemedicine/telehealth and is categorized as a community mental health center. Included in the treatment are cognitive behavioral therapy, couples/family therapy and psychotropic medication. Staff members who work at Pennyroyal Center Madisonville Clinic are well-trained in providing treatment to seniors 65 or older, young adults and adults with mental health problems. Additionally, Pennyroyal Center Madisonville Clinic offers treatment to people with serious mental illness, people requiring dual diagnosis treatment and children/adolescents with serious emotional disturbance. Other services that Pennyroyal Center Madisonville Clinic offers consist of education services, court-ordered outpatient treatment and illness management and recovery.
